Output cc26459188df6d503f9dc0a706baf2c17f33a13b7b033789562c4f16f49ec502:26

value
86586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a8f87593205531541eb4e374a81a452934afbef OP_EQUAL
address
39wrgMhetv6JW2SHrR8VjEUMfzx5WsmWVG
transaction
cc26459188df6d503f9dc0a706baf2c17f33a13b7b033789562c4f16f49ec502
spent
true